Kinds Of Car Keys
Car keys have developed considerably for many years. Comprehending the different types of keys can provide valuable insight into the replacement procedure. Here are the common kinds of car keys:

Key Type | Description |
---|---|
Conventional Key | An easy metal key utilized for older vehicle designs. |
Transponder Key | A key with a chip that interacts with the car's computer system to start the engine. |
Remote Key | A key that runs locks and alarms through a remote control system. |
Smart Key | A keyless entry system that allows the driver to unlock and begin the car without eliminating the key from their pocket or bag. |
Key Fob | A small gadget that makes it possible for remote access to vehicle systems such as locking, opening, or starting. |
Each kind of key has its own special replacement process, which is essential to comprehend when a key is lost or damaged.
The Car Key Replacement Process
When you find yourself in requirement of a car key replacement in Dunstable, the procedure usually includes the following steps:
Assessment: The locksmith or dealership will examine the scenario to figure out the type of key required and whether it can be replaced on-site.
Identification: For replacement, you will likely require to provide proof of ownership, such as your vehicle registration or title, and recognition to make sure the key is being produced the ideal car.
Cutting the Key: Using specific machinery, the locksmith will cut a brand-new key based upon the existing key's code or your vehicle's specifications.
Programming the Key: For modern-day cars, specifically those with transponder or smart keys, the new key will need to be configured to sync with the vehicle's security system.
Evaluating: Once the key is cut and programmed, it's critical to evaluate it to make sure appropriate function.

Aspects Influencing Car Key Replacement Costs
The expense of changing car keys in Dunstable can differ considerably based upon a number of elements:
- Type of Key: Traditional keys are normally more economical to change than clever keys or transponder keys.
- Vehicle Make and Model: Luxury or more recent design lorries frequently incur higher replacement expenses due to sophisticated innovation.
- Area of Service: Whether you go to a car dealership or a regional locksmith can affect rates, with dealerships generally charging more.
- Emergency Service: If you require an emergency service (for example, you're locked out of your vehicle), expect to pay a premium.
- Programming Needs: Additional expenses may develop if programming is required for the brand-new key to deal with your vehicle.

Tips to Avoid Future Key Loss or Damage
Preventative steps can substantially lower the threat of losing or damaging car keys. Here are some suggestions:
- Establish a Designated Spot: Create a specific location in your home for your keys to decrease the opportunities of losing them.
- Use a Keychain: A huge or distinctive keychain can assist you locate your keys more quickly.
- Consider a Spare Key: Having a spare key made can conserve time and stress if you lose your main key.
- Invest in a Key Locator: Devices are offered that connect to your keychain and can help find your keys through an app on your smart device.
- Stay Organized: Regularly declutter your bag or pocket to ensure you don't forget where you left your keys.
FAQs
1. How long does the key replacement process take?The replacement procedure can normally take anywhere from 30 minutes to a couple of hours, depending upon the type of key and programming required.
2. Can I change my key myself?While it is technically possible for some types of keys, it's recommended to look for a professional service to ensure that the key is properly cut and programmed.
3. What if my key is damaged but not lost?If your key is harmed, a professional can frequently repair or replace it, saving you time and extra costs connected with getting a brand-new key.
4. Are there any service warranties on replacement keys?Many locksmiths and car dealerships use warranties on key replacements. It is best to talk to the particular service company concerning their policies.
